3 The device shown in measure the pressure and volume flow rate when a person exhales There is a cylindrical pipe with inside radius R There is a slit of width b running down the length of the cylinder Inside the tube there is a light movable piston attached to an ideal spring of force constant K In equilibrium position the piston is at a position where the slit starts shown by line AB in the figure A person is made to exhale into the cylinder causing the piston to compress the spring Assume that slit width b is very small and the outflow area is much smaller than the cross section of the tube even at the pistons full extension A person exhales and the spring compresses by x Density of air pl a Calculate the gage pressure in the tube b Calculate the volume flow rate Q of the air A 1 R B X
